He started a 5 issue Spider-Man/Black Cat mini series in like circa 03 that he didn't finish the last 2 issues of till like 06-07. The story started off awesome (before he well...stopped writing it) and when he picked it up again it became a big awkward after school special about rape, incest and other weird shit that made me feel dirty walking away from. He brought in some elements from his daredevil run though and that was cool and it was still a worthwhile excursion but I feel he could have ended it way better had he kept his momentum on it.anyway, Sins Past was Joe Quesada (E-I-C)'s fault. JMS wanted those kids to be Peter's. Quesada said No, that would age Peter too much,how about let's make them Norman Osborns? JMS had to say "Okay boss" cause JQ's his boss. I love JMS, especially his entire collaboration with John Romita Jr (essentially the first 6 trade paperbacks worth of work JMS did). I feel once JRJR left, JMS was a bit lost. But I HIIIIGHLY recommend you read JMS first 6 arcs if you haven't. Most people haven't read JMS' early run. His first trade is called "Coming Home" and his 6th (the last one with JRJR) is called "The Book of Ezekiel". That run is just flawless to me.anyway, skin deep and sins past I did not like. The Other was mediocre (also quesada's fault. JMS wanted to do it over 24 months in ASM alone but since quesada had a certain time frame in mind for civil war, JMS had to make it 12 parts. 4 parts over 3 monthly titles so the story was done in 4 months and hella rushed.). But around the CW stuff, JMS got really good again (specificially when Ron Garney took over as penciller, I guess Straczynski just needs good collaborators) and has been since imo, though I feel he is more decompressed than he used to be.anyway, JMS is currently writing the last arc of his 6 year run on ASM. It's called 'One More Day' and it's pencilled by Quesada. and it's been HEAVILY hinted and rumored that Quesada has ordered this story break up the marriage of Peter and MJ and frankly most fans are pissed.
